What Is Daily Cleaning?
Daily cleaning usually focuses on surface-level tasks, such as:
Emptying trash bins
Light vacuuming
Wiping desks and common areas
Restroom touch-ups
This type of cleaning is often handled in-house or by non-specialized staff. While helpful for appearance, it may not address deeper hygiene needs.
What Is a Professional Janitorial Service?
A professional janitorial service is a systematic, scheduled, and standards-based cleaning solution designed for commercial environments.
It includes:
Deep floor care (machine scrubbing, polishing, professional mopping)
Sanitization of high-touch areas
Restroom disinfection using commercial-grade products
Customized cleaning plans for offices, buildings, schools, and facilities
Trained staff following safety and hygiene protocols
Key Differences at a Glance
Daily Cleaning | Professional Janitorial Service |
Basic surface cleaning | Deep and detailed cleaning |
Often untrained staff | Professionally trained teams |
Limited equipment | Industrial-grade machines |
Reactive cleaning | Preventive & scheduled cleaning |
Short-term appearance | Long-term hygiene & asset protection |
